    I'll try to summarize my understanding of some of the views expressed in favour of open pvp shardfall zones thus far, as a tool for understanding or at least viewing various opinions and desires regarding these zones at a glance. I am including a separate section for summary of views opposed to PVP zones, or of limiting the PVP zones as well.

    1) Need to be able to kill anything that moves (and people who stand still too :p) for a kind of "immersion" or realism. I want a place where I can stab anyone. I'll include those that want a pvp zone free of immune pve "spies" in this category. People who want open wars between guilds or groups without "innocent" invulnerable spectators would fit here also.

    2) Need a place for PVP'ers to congregate, shardfall will be a place that will draw in pvp'ers together rather than being scattered over the world finding no one to fight.

    3) Need more peeps to kill in general, whether they like it or not, or I need a place where there are such killers to fight against. The more bewildered PVE'ers who come in to fall before my knife, the better. I need helpless victims to gank, or I need helpless victims to defend by killing their would-be gankers.

    4) I need special resources that only the PvP'ers can have, I don't want PvE'ers to be able to get the best stuff without buying it from me or killing me for it. PvE'ers don't *have* to come here, unless they don't like being gimped with inferior stuff... This would include players who want PVP zones set up as bottlenecks PVE'ers are forced through to access content.

    5) I want places PVE'ers cannot even see without my boot in their face. It's not just the resources, not just the bottleneck or freedom to PVP, I want to prevent PVE'ers to have any enjoyment from this special zones' design whatsoever without being forced into PVP.

    As a list of counter-argument viewpoints, again a summary from my understanding of what I've read in this thread thus far:

    1) I don't want to have to PVP to access all the items the game has to offer. I don't want special resources I can't get somewhere else in the world; if PVP zones don't uniquely have special resources, I'm fine with them. This lot are probably okay with PVP zones having increased resources, as long as those resources can be found elsewhere in the world but not all bundled up nicely to be taken in one spot as they may be in the PVP zone.

    1b) A subset of the above would argue against PVP zones having any special advantage in terms of quantity of resources, but the main in this category do not mind access to resources being "easier" to find in quantity in PVP zones, as long as the same resources are available in reasonable (but lesser) quantity elsewhere.

    2) I want to be able to see all the zones without having to go PVP. These players don't want to miss the view, or have resources "wasted" on zones they will never see because they truly want no part of PVP.

    Thus ends my summary for now, I may add to or modify it going forward as I've probably missed something here or there, or may have botched a point or two.
